Possible Causes of a Kitchen Sink Overflow
Kitchen sink overflows can happen unexpectedly, often caused by clogged drains or debris buildup in the plumbing. When food particles, grease, or soap scum accumulate, they can obstruct the flow of water, leading to water backing up and overflowing. Additionally, aging or damaged pipes might be more prone to blockages, increasing the risk of a messy overflow.
Another common cause is a malfunctioning or faulty faucet or drainage system. Sometimes, the float valve or disposal unit can fail, causing water to overfill or drain improperly. Heavy use of the kitchen sink during busy hours can also contribute, especially if the plumbing isn’t maintained regularly. Any of these issues can result in significant water damage if not addressed promptly.

Can I prevent kitchen sink overflows in the future?
Yes, regular plumbing inspections, avoiding disposal of grease or large food scraps down the drain, and promptly addressing minor clogs can help prevent overflows. Our experts can provide maintenance tips tailored to your home.
